About Fandi Chen

Fandi Chen is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ment, Biomedical Engineering, Materials Chemistry and Polymers and Plastics, having authored 33 papers that have together received 795 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Advanced Sensor and Energy Harvesting Materials (10 papers), Advanced Memory and Neural Computing (8 papers), Advanced battery technologies research (7 papers), Perovskite Materials and Applications (6 papers), Supercapacitor Materials and Fabrication (5 papers), Solar-Powered Water Purification Methods (5 papers), Conducting polymers and applications (4 papers) and Advancements in Battery Materials (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ment (249 citations), Electrical and Electronic Engineering (520 citations), Polymers and Plastics (116 citations), Biomedical Engineering (268 citations) and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ials (99 citations). Fandi Chen has collaborated with scholars based in Australia, China and Hong Kong. Frequent co-authors include Dewei Chu, Tao Wan, Peiyuan Guan, Yingze Zhou, Mengyao Li, Zhaojun Han, Long Hu, Yanzhe Zhu, Renbo Zhu and Tom Wu. Their work appears in journals such as ACS Applied Materials & Interfaces, Advanced Functional Materials, Small, Advanced Energy Materials and Nano Energy.
